#7bbb9e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#7bbb9e is composed of 48.2% red, 73.3% green and 62%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 34.2% cyan, 0% magenta, 15.5% yellow and 26.7% black. It has a hue angle of 152.8 degrees, a saturation of 32% and a lightness of 60.8%. #7bbb9e color hex could be obtained by blending #f6ffff with #00773d. Closest websafe color is: #66cc99.

#7bbb9e color description : Slightly desaturated cyan - lime green.

#7bbb9e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#7bbb9e has RGB values of R:123, G:187, B:158 and CMYK values of C:0.34, M:0, Y:0.16, K:0.27. Its decimal value is 8108958.

Shades and Tints of #7bbb9e

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050a08 is the darkest color, while #fcfefd is the lightest one.

Tones of #7bbb9e

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#9a9c9b is the less saturated color, while #3df9a4 is the most saturated one.
